University of Calabar cut-off mark in 2026/2027

UNICAL has not yet released the cut-off mark for the 2026/2027 admission. The institution's JAMB UTME cut-off mark for the 2025/2026 academic year was 150 and above.

Therefore, students who scored 150 points or more in their JAMB exam were considered for admission into this esteemed university if they also attained the departmental cut-off mark.

What is the departmental cut-off mark for Calabar 2026/2027?

The University of Calabar departmental cut-off mark depends on the department. An applicant who has attained UNICAL's JAMB cut-off mark of 150 or above is eligible to take the post-UTME exam. The applicant must also attain the minimum post-UTME score required to be considered for admission to UNICAL.

The 2026/2027 departmental cut-off marks are not yet out. However, here is a look at the 2025/2026 departmental cut-off marks for some courses to help you get an idea of what to expect.

Course

Cut-off marks

Accounting

150

Biochemistry

150

Business Management/Management Science

140

Computer Science

140

Economics

140

Genetics and Biotechnology

160

Human Nutrition and Dietetics

160

Law

200 and above

Mass Communication

160

Medical Laboratory Science

180 and above

Medicine and Surgery (MBBS)

220 and above

Microbiology

150

Nursing Science

200 and above

Pharmacology

180

Philosophy

150

Public Administration

140

Radiography

160

Sociology

140

What are the UNICAL requirements?

The university has specific requirements for anyone interested in taking its courses. Pre-degree and 100-level students must satisfy the following criteria:

  • A credit pass in at least five SSCE/NECO/O'Level subjects, including English, Mathematics, and three other relevant subjects at no more than two sittings.
  • Attain the prescribed JAMB cut-off mark for the preferred course.

200-level or direct-entry-level students should satisfy the following requirements:

  • All the provisions as mentioned above.
  • National Diploma from a recognized institution in Nigeria.
  • Nigerian Certificate in Education (NCE) in sub-subjects related to the desired field with one unit and two passes minimum.

In Nigeria, the standard JAMB cut-off mark for any undergraduate degree is 140 for federal and state universities, 100 for polytechnics, and 100 for colleges. Although the JAMB UTME cut-off mark is uniform for all tertiary institutions in the country, UNICAL or any other school is allowed to set higher departmental cut-off marks.

What is the acceptance fee for the University of Calabar?

The acceptance fee for the University of Calabar for the 2025/2026 academic session was ₦40,300.

What is the University of Calabar cut-off mark for Medicine and Surgery?

The JAMB cut-off mark for Medicine and Surgery at the University of Calabar varies from year to year. For the 2025/2026 academic year, the cut-off mark was 220 and above.

What is the University of Calabar cut-off mark for Computer Science?

The JAMB cut-off mark for Computer Science at the UNICAL was 140 and above for the 2025/2026.

What is the University of Calabar cut-off mark for Law?

The JAMB cut-off mark for a Law degree at UNICAL for the 2025/2026 was 200 and above.

What is the University of Calabar cut-off mark for Pharmacy?

UNICAL JAMB cut-off mark for a Pharmacy degree was 180 and above for the 2025/2026 academic period.

What is the UNICAL cut-off mark for Microbiology?

The University of Calabar's JAMB 2025/2026 cut-off mark for Microbiology was 150. UNICAL's departmental cut-off mark for Microbiology can vary by year.

What is the cut-off mark for Nursing at the University of Calabar?

The University of Calabar cut-off mark for Nursing for the 2025/2026 period was 200 and above. Due to the competitiveness of the course, UNICAL's departmental cut-off mark for a nursing degree can be higher.
